C. Abstraction (Lecture and Video Presentation)

Filipinos are known for being warm and affectionate. Sending of gifts on special occasions
is one way of expressing our affection and concern. We send gifts on special occasions
such as birthdays, Christmas, Easter, Christening, Wedding, Valentine’s Day and other
instances. Wrapping and packing are essential parts of giving. A gift in personalized gift
wrap is a delightful way of sending love to a friend or loved one.

Materials needed for Gift Wrapping

Gift boxes or containers, Wrapping Paper, Ribbons, Decorative items like paper flowers,
lace, twine, etc. Tags and labels, Tools, Scissors, Pencil, Cutter, Puncher, Glue, stick
Adhesive, ruler
